|  | bool RenderThreadImpl::Send(IPC::Message* msg) { | 
|  | // Certain synchronous messages cannot always be processed synchronously by | 
|  | // the browser, e.g., putting up UI and waiting for the user. This could cause | 
|  | // a complete hang of Chrome if a windowed plugin is trying to communicate | 
|  | // with the renderer thread since the browser's UI thread could be stuck | 
|  | // (within a Windows API call) trying to synchronously communicate with the | 
|  | // plugin.  The remedy is to pump messages on this thread while the browser | 
|  | // is processing this request. This creates an opportunity for re-entrancy | 
|  | // into WebKit, so we need to take care to disable callbacks, timers, and | 
|  | // pending network loads that could trigger such callbacks. | 
|  | bool pumping_events = false; | 
|  | if (msg->is_sync()) { | 
|  | if (msg->is_caller_pumping_messages()) { | 
|  | pumping_events = true; | 
|  | } |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| bool notify_webkit_of_modal_loop = true;  // default value | 
|  | std::swap(notify_webkit_of_modal_loop, notify_webkit_of_modal_loop_); | 
|  |  | 
|  | #if defined(ENABLE_PLUGINS) | 
|  | int render_view_id = MSG_ROUTING_NONE; | 
|  | #endif |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(pumping_events) { | 
|  | renderer_scheduler_->SuspendTimerQueue(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(notify_webkit_of_modal_loop) | 
|  | WebView::willEnterModalLoop(); | 
|  | #if defined(ENABLE_PLUGINS) | 
|  | RenderViewImpl* render_view = | 
|  | RenderViewImpl::FromRoutingID(msg->routing_id()); | 
|  | if (render_view) { | 
|  | render_view_id = msg->routing_id(); | 
|  | PluginChannelHost::Broadcast( | 
|  | new PluginMsg_SignalModalDialogEvent(render_view_id)); | 
|  | } | 
|  | #endif |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| bool rv = ChildThreadImpl::Send(msg);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(pumping_events) { | 
|  | #if defined(ENABLE_PLUGINS) | 
|  | if (render_view_id != MSG_ROUTING_NONE) { | 
|  | PluginChannelHost::Broadcast( | 
|  | new PluginMsg_ResetModalDialogEvent(render_view_id)); | 
|  | } | 
|  | #endif |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(notify_webkit_of_modal_loop) | 
|  | WebView::didExitModalLoop(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| renderer_scheduler_->ResumeTimerQueue();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| return rv; | 
|  | } |

|  | void RenderThreadImpl::ScheduleIdleHandler(int64 initial_delay_ms) { | 
|  | idle_notification_delay_in_ms_ = initial_delay_ms; | 
|  | idle_timer_.Stop(); | 
|  | idle_timer_.Start(FROM_HERE, | 
|  | base::TimeDelta::FromMilliseconds(initial_delay_ms), | 
|  | this, &RenderThreadImpl::IdleHandler);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| void RenderThreadImpl::IdleHandler() { | 
|  | bool run_in_foreground_tab = (widget_count_ > hidden_widget_count_) && | 
|  | GetContentClient()->renderer()-> | 
|  | RunIdleHandlerWhenWidgetsHidden(); | 
|  | if (run_in_foreground_tab) { | 
|  | if (idle_notifications_to_skip_ > 0) { | 
|  | --idle_notifications_to_skip_; | 
|  | } else { | 
|  | ReleaseFreeMemory(); | 
|  | } | 
|  | ScheduleIdleHandler(kLongIdleHandlerDelayMs); | 
|  | return;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| ReleaseFreeMemory(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| // Continue the idle timer if the webkit shared timer is not suspended or | 
|  | // something is left to do. | 
|  | bool continue_timer = !webkit_shared_timer_suspended_;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(blink::mainThreadIsolate() && | 
|  | !blink::mainThreadIsolate()->IdleNotificationDeadline( | 
|  | blink_platform_impl_->monotonicallyIncreasingTime() + 1.0)) { | 
|  | continue_timer = true;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| // Schedule next invocation. When the tab is originally hidden, an invocation | 
|  | // is scheduled for kInitialIdleHandlerDelayMs in | 
|  | // RenderThreadImpl::WidgetHidden in order to race to a minimal heap. | 
|  | // After that, idle calls can be much less frequent, so run at a maximum of | 
|  | // once every kLongIdleHandlerDelayMs. | 
|  | // Dampen the delay using the algorithm (if delay is in seconds): | 
|  | //    delay = delay + 1 / (delay + 2) | 
|  | // Using floor(delay) has a dampening effect such as: | 
|  | //    30s, 30, 30, 31, 31, 31, 31, 32, 32, ... | 
|  | // If the delay is in milliseconds, the above formula is equivalent to: | 
|  | //    delay_ms / 1000 = delay_ms / 1000 + 1 / (delay_ms / 1000 + 2) | 
|  | // which is equivalent to | 
|  | //    delay_ms = delay_ms + 1000*1000 / (delay_ms + 2000). | 
|  | if (continue_timer) { | 
|  | ScheduleIdleHandler( | 
|  | std::max(kLongIdleHandlerDelayMs, | 
|  | idle_notification_delay_in_ms_ + | 
|  | 1000000 / (idle_notification_delay_in_ms_ + 2000))); | 
|  |  | 
|  | } else { | 
|  | idle_timer_.Stop();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| FOR_EACH_OBSERVER(RenderProcessObserver, observers_, IdleNotification()); | 
|  | } |

|  | void RenderThreadImpl::OnMemoryPressure( | 
|  | base::MemoryPressureListener::MemoryPressureLevel memory_pressure_level) { | 
|  | ReleaseFreeMemory(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| // Do not call into blink if it is not initialized. | 
|  | if (blink_platform_impl_) { | 
|  | blink::WebCache::pruneAll(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(blink::mainThreadIsolate()) { | 
|  | // Trigger full v8 garbage collection on memory pressure notifications. | 
|  | // This will potentially hang the renderer for a long time, however, when | 
|  | // we receive a memory pressure notification, we might be about to be | 
|  | // killed. | 
|  | blink::mainThreadIsolate()->LowMemoryNotification(); | 
|  | RenderThread::Get()->PostTaskToAllWebWorkers( | 
|  | base::Bind(&LowMemoryNotificationOnThisThread));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(memory_pressure_level == | 
|  | base::MemoryPressureListener::MEMORY_PRESSURE_LEVEL_CRITICAL) { | 
|  | // Clear the image cache. | 
|  | blink::WebImageCache::clear(); | 
|  |  | 
|  | // Purge Skia font cache, by setting it to 0 and then again to the | 
|  | // previous limit. | 
|  | size_t font_cache_limit = SkGraphics::SetFontCacheLimit(0); | 
|  | SkGraphics::SetFontCacheLimit(font_cache_limit); | 
|  | } | 
|  | } | 
|  | } |
